积分兑换商城系统搭建百科
作者: --时间: 2025-05-13 09:06:30 阅读量:
  积分兑换商城系统搭建百科
 
  积分兑换商城系统搭建是一项复杂且关键的工程,旨在为企业、机构或平台构建一个高效、稳定且用户体验良好的积分兑换平台。这一系统不仅能够有效提升用户对品牌的忠诚度,还能增强用户与平台之间的互动,为企业带来更多商业价值。它涉及到多个方面的规划、设计与实施,包括系统架构搭建、积分体系设计以及商城的运营等。以下将围绕这些关键方面展开详细介绍。
 
  1. 积分兑换商城怎么搭建
 
  1.1 前期规划
 
  在搭建积分兑换商城之前,深入的前期规划至关重要。首先要明确商城的定位和目标用户群体。不同的用户群体对积分商城的需求和期望存在差异。例如,面向年轻消费者的时尚品牌积分商城,这类年轻用户追求潮流、个性和新鲜感,因此商城可能需要更注重界面的美观和潮流感,在商品选择上突出多样性和个性化,涵盖热门的时尚单品、潮流配饰等。而对于以商务人士为主要目标群体的积分商城,可能更侧重于实用性和高品质的商品,如商务办公用品、高端电子产品等。
 
  同时,要确定积分的获取与消耗规则。消费金额与积分的兑换比例是关键因素之一,常见的设置如每消费10元可获得1积分,但这一比例需根据企业的成本、利润以及对用户激励的预期进行合理调整。不同等级会员的积分倍数设定也很重要,高级会员可能享受消费金额2倍或更高倍数的积分获取,以此鼓励用户提升会员等级,增加消费频次和金额。
 
  1.2 技术选型与架构设计
 
  根据商城的规模和功能需求,谨慎选择合适的技术框架和开发语言。常见的编程语言有Java、Python等。Java具有强大的企业级开发能力,稳定性高,适合大型积分兑换商城系统的开发,其丰富的类库和框架能够提高开发效率,保障系统的可靠性。Python则以简洁、高效著称,开发速度快,拥有众多用于Web开发的优秀框架,如Django等,对于一些对开发周期要求较高、规模相对较小的积分商城项目较为适用。
 
  在架构设计上,采用分层架构是常见且有效的做法,将系统分为数据层、业务逻辑层和表示层。数据层负责存储和管理用户信息、积分记录、商品信息、订单数据等各类数据,选择合适的数据库管理系统,如MySQL、Oracle等,并进行合理的数据库设计,确保数据的一致性和完整性。业务逻辑层处理积分的生成、查询、扣除,商品的上架、下架、库存管理,订单的生成、支付、发货等核心业务流程,实现积分兑换商城的各项功能逻辑。表示层则负责与用户进行交互,呈现商城的界面,包括首页、商品列表页、商品详情页、积分兑换页面、订单管理页面等,要求界面设计简洁美观、操作流程简单易懂,以提升用户体验。同时,架构设计要充分考虑系统的可扩展性、稳定性和安全性,以便在后期根据业务发展进行功能扩展和系统升级,应对高并发访问等情况,保障系统稳定运行,防止数据泄露和恶意攻击。
 
  1.3 功能模块开发
 
  1.3.1 用户管理模块
 
  用户管理模块承担着用户注册、登录、信息修改等重要功能。在注册环节,提供多种注册方式,如手机号码注册、邮箱注册等,并设置合理的注册流程,确保用户信息的准确收集,同时对用户输入的信息进行有效性验证,防止非法数据录入。登录功能支持用户名和密码登录、手机验证码登录、第三方账号登录(如微信、QQ登录)等多种方式,满足不同用户的使用习惯,同时保障登录过程的安全性,采用加密技术对用户密码进行存储和传输,防止密码泄露。用户信息修改功能允许用户随时更新自己的基本信息、收货地址等,方便用户管理个人资料,同时系统对用户信息修改操作进行记录和审核,确保信息的真实性和合法性。
 
  1.3.2 积分管理模块
 
  积分管理模块是积分兑换商城的核心模块之一。它实现积分的生成功能,根据用户的消费行为、参与活动情况、完成特定任务等不同触发条件,按照预先设定的积分获取规则为用户生成相应积分,并准确记录积分的获取时间、来源等信息。积分查询功能让用户能够方便快捷地查看自己当前的积分余额、积分获取历史明细,包括每次获取积分的时间、通过何种方式获得以及对应的积分数量,使用户对自己的积分情况一目了然。积分扣除功能在用户进行积分兑换商品或服务时,准确扣除相应积分,并实时更新用户的积分余额,同时记录积分扣除的原因和时间,确保积分操作的准确性和可追溯性。
 
  1.3.3 商品管理模块
 
  商品管理模块用于商品的全方位管理。商品上架功能允许管理员将新的商品添加到积分商城中,包括录入商品的详细信息,如商品名称、品牌、规格、型号、颜色、图片、描述、兑换所需积分、库存数量等,确保商品信息的完整和准确,以便用户全面了解商品情况。商品下架功能用于将不再适合在积分商城销售或库存不足的商品从商城展示中移除,避免用户误操作兑换无法提供的商品。库存管理功能实时监控商品的库存数量,当库存数量低于设定的预警值时,系统自动发出提醒,以便管理员及时补货,同时在用户进行积分兑换时,实时校验库存,如库存不足则阻止兑换操作,确保订单的可执行性。商品信息修改功能方便管理员对已上架商品的信息进行更新和调整,如修改商品价格(若涉及积分加现金兑换模式)、更新商品描述、调整库存数量等,保障商品信息的及时性和准确性。
 
  1.3.4 订单管理模块
 
  订单管理模块处理用户的兑换订单全流程。订单生成功能在用户确认兑换商品或服务后,系统自动生成订单,记录订单编号、用户信息、兑换商品信息、兑换所需积分或支付金额(若有)、订单生成时间、订单状态等详细信息。支付功能针对积分加现金兑换模式,支持多种支付方式,如微信支付、支付宝支付、银行卡支付等,确保支付过程的安全、便捷和流畅,同时与第三方支付平台进行对接和数据交互,实时反馈支付结果。发货功能在用户支付成功后,管理员根据订单信息进行商品发货操作,录入物流单号,更新订单状态为“已发货”,并可通过物流查询接口实时跟踪商品的物流配送进度,方便用户查询订单的配送情况。订单状态查询功能允许用户随时查看自己订单的当前状态,如待支付、待发货、已发货、已完成、已取消等,让用户对订单处理进度有清晰的了解。
 
  1.3.5 数据分析模块
 
  数据分析模块通过收集和分析用户行为数据,为商城的运营提供有力的决策依据。它收集用户在积分商城的各种行为数据,如用户的登录时间、浏览商品记录、商品搜索关键词、积分获取行为、积分兑换行为、订单生成时间和金额等。通过对这些数据的分析,能够了解用户的偏好和需求,例如分析用户浏览次数最多的商品类别和具体商品,从而了解用户的兴趣点,以便在商品采购和推荐方面做出更符合用户需求的决策。分析用户的积分获取和消耗模式,了解不同用户群体对积分的使用习惯,有助于优化积分获取与消耗规则。通过分析订单数据,如订单转化率、客单价等指标,可以评估商城的运营效果,发现运营过程中存在的问题和潜在的改进方向,为商城的持续优化和营销策略制定提供数据支持。
 
  1.4 数据库设计与优化
 
  设计合理的数据库结构对于积分兑换商城系统的高效运行至关重要。数据库需要存储用户信息,包括用户ID、用户名、密码(加密存储)、手机号码、邮箱、会员等级、积分余额等;积分记录,涵盖积分ID、用户ID、积分获取时间、积分来源(消费、活动等)、积分数量、积分扣除时间(若有)、扣除原因等;商品信息,如商品ID、商品名称、品牌、规格、型号、颜色、图片、描述、兑换所需积分、库存数量、上架时间、下架时间等;订单数据,包含订单ID、用户ID、商品ID、订单生成时间、订单状态(待支付、待发货、已发货、已完成、已取消等)、支付金额(若有)、物流单号等。
 
  在数据库设计过程中,要注意数据的一致性和完整性。通过设置主键、外键约束,确保不同表之间数据的关联正确性,防止数据的不一致和错误插入。建立适当的索引可以显著提高数据库的性能和响应速度。例如,在用户表中对用户ID建立索引,方便快速查询特定用户的信息;在订单表中对订单状态和订单生成时间建立联合索引,以便高效查询不同状态的订单以及按时间范围筛选订单。同时,优化查询语句,避免复杂的全表扫描操作,通过合理的查询条件和连接方式,减少数据库的查询负载,提高系统对用户请求的响应效率。
 
  1.5 测试与上线
 
  在积分兑换商城正式上线前,必须进行全面且严格的测试。功能测试针对商城的各个功能模块进行逐一验证,确保用户管理模块的注册、登录、信息修改功能正常,积分管理模块的积分生成、查询、扣除操作准确无误,商品管理模块的商品上架、下架、库存管理等功能符合预期,订单管理模块的订单生成、支付、发货、订单状态查询等流程顺畅,数据分析模块能够准确收集和分析数据。
 
  性能测试模拟大量用户并发访问积分商城的情况,测试系统在高并发下的响应时间、吞吐量、服务器资源利用率等性能指标,确保系统能够承受预期的用户流量,不出现卡顿、延迟甚至崩溃等情况。安全测试检查系统是否存在安全漏洞,如防止SQL注入攻击,确保用户输入的数据不会被恶意篡改或利用来获取敏感信息;对用户数据进行加密存储和传输,保护用户隐私,防止数据泄露;检查系统的权限管理是否合理,确保不同用户角色只能进行其被授权的操作,保障系统的安全性和稳定性。
 
  在测试过程中发现的问题要及时进行修复和优化,经过反复测试和验证,确保商城的各项功能正常运行,无漏洞和缺陷后,将商城部署到生产环境,正式上线运营。上线后,还需要持续对商城进行监控,实时关注系统的运行状态、用户反馈等,及时发现并解决可能出现的新问题,对商城进行持续优化和改进,以提升用户体验和商城的运营效果。
 
  2. 积分兑换商城方案
 
  2.1 积分获取规则设定
 
  合理且富有吸引力的积分获取规则是激发用户积极参与积分兑换商城活动的关键。首先,消费获取积分是最常见的方式之一。企业可以根据自身产品或服务的价格体系以及利润空间,设定消费金额与积分的兑换比例。例如,一家服装品牌可能设定每消费50元可获得10积分,而一家高端电子产品零售商可能规定每消费1000元获得50积分。通过这种方式,鼓励用户增加消费金额,从而提升企业的销售额。
 
  除了消费,签到也是一种简单有效的积分获取途径。设置连续签到奖励机制,用户连续签到的天数越多,获得的积分越多。比如,第一天签到获得5积分,连续签到第二天获得8积分,第三天获得12积分,以此类推,当用户连续签到达到一定天数(如7天),可额外获得一笔丰厚的积分奖励(如50积分),这种方式能够培养用户的使用习惯,增加用户对积分商城的粘性。
 
  参与活动同样是获取积分的重要方式。企业可以举办各种线上线下活动,如问卷调查、抽奖活动、用户分享、知识竞赛等。用户参与问卷调查,根据问卷的复杂程度和填写质量给予相应积分,如完成一份简单问卷获得10积分,完成一份详细问卷获得30积分。抽奖活动中,用户每参与一次抽奖,无论是否中奖,都可获得一定积分,中奖用户除了获得奖品外,还能额外获得较多积分。用户在社交媒体上分享积分商城的相关内容或自己的兑换体验,可获得分享积分,分享被点赞或评论达到一定数量,还可获得额外奖励积分。知识竞赛活动中,用户根据答题正确数量获得积分,排名靠前的用户还能获得高额的排名奖励积分。通过丰富多样的活动,激发用户的参与热情,提高用户与积分商城的互动频率。
 
  2.2 积分兑换规则
 
  积分兑换规则直接影响用户对积分价值的认知和兑换积极性。常见的积分兑换方式有全额积分兑换和积分加现金兑换。全额积分兑换适合积分积累较多且积分价值较高的用户。在这种兑换方式下,用户可以凭借积累的积分直接兑换心仪的商品或服务,无需额外支付现金,让用户充分感受到积分的价值,提升用户对积分商城的满意度和忠诚度。例如,一款价值较高的电子产品,可能需要用户积累5000积分才能进行全额积分兑换。
 
  积分加现金兑换则为积分不足但又希望尽快兑换商品的用户提供了选择。这种方式允许用户在使用一定数量积分的基础上,再支付部分现金来兑换商品。企业可以根据商品的成本、市场价格以及积分价值,合理设定积分与现金的组合比例。比如,一款市场价格为200元的商品,设定为1000积分加50元现金的兑换方式,这样既可以让用户利用手中的积分,又能通过现金支付部分增加企业的收益,同时也降低了用户兑换商品的门槛,提高了积分兑换的灵活性和可操作性。
 
  2.3 商品选择与管理
 
  积分商城中的商品选择至关重要,直接关系到用户对商城的兴趣和参与度。商品应具有吸引力和实用性,涵盖各类热门商品和与平台定位相关的特色商品。对于时尚类积分商城,商品可包括流行服饰、时尚配饰、美妆产品等热门时尚单品,满足时尚爱好者的需求。对于生活服务类平台的积分商城,可提供家居用品、厨房电器、生活日用品等实用性商品。同时,根据平台的特色和目标用户群体,引入特色商品,如运动类平台的积分商城可提供专业运动装备、健身器材等。
 
  在商品管理方面,要根据商品的库存、受欢迎程度等因素进行动态管理。实时监控商品库存,当库存数量较低时,及时进行补货或调整商品的展示优先级,对于库存不足且短期内无法补货的商品,及时进行下架处理,避免用户产生不良体验。根据用户的兑换数据和浏览行为,分析商品的受欢迎程度,对于热门商品,可增加库存数量,加大推广力度,如在商城首页进行重点推荐;对于不受欢迎的商品,可考虑进行促销活动,如降低积分兑换门槛、推出组合兑换套餐等,或者进行下架处理,优化商品品类结构,确保积分商城的商品始终能够满足用户需求,保持较高的吸引力。
 
  2.4 积分有效期设置
 
  合理的积分有效期设置对积分商城的运营具有重要意义。积分有效期可以促使用户及时使用积分,增加商城的活跃度,同时也避免了积分的无限积累给平台带来的压力。常见的积分有效期设置方式有两种,一种是固定有效期,如积分自获取之日起,有效期为1年或2年,到期后未使用的积分将自动清零。这种方式简单明了,便于用户理解和平台管理,用户清楚知道自己的积分在什么时间点会失效,从而会在有效期内主动考虑使用积分进行兑换,提高积分的流转速度和商城的交易活跃度。
 
  另一种是滚动有效期,例如用户每获得一笔新积分,该笔积分的有效期从获得之日起重新计算。假设用户在1月1日获得100积分,有效期为1年,在2月1日又获得50积分,那么这50积分的有效期从2月1日开始计算1年,而之前的100积分有效期仍按照1月1日开始的1年计算。这种方式相对灵活,能够鼓励用户持续参与积分获取活动,因为每次新获取的积分都会更新有效期,降低了用户积分过期的风险,同时也能保持用户对积分商城的持续关注和参与度。平台可根据自身的运营策略和用户特点,选择合适的积分有效期设置方式,并在积分商城的规则说明中向用户清晰展示,确保用户了解积分的使用期限和相关规则。
 
  3. 积分兑换体系设计
 
  3.1 积分价值确定
 
  确定积分价值是构建积分兑换体系的基础。积分价值需要与企业的产品或服务价值、成本以及市场定位相匹配。首先,要对企业的产品或服务进行全面评估,分析其成本结构、市场价格以及利润空间。例如,一款成本为50元,市场售价为80元的商品,若将其纳入积分兑换商品范围,需要考虑用多少积分来兑换合适。假设设定积分与人民币的兑换比例为100积分 = 1元,那么这款商品可能设定为5000积分兑换较为合理,既考虑了商品的成本,又给予用户一定的积分优惠价值,同时也确保企业在积分兑换过程中不会因过度让利而影响利润。
 
  同时,要结合市场定位和目标用户群体的消费习惯来确定积分价值。如果企业定位于高端市场,目标用户对价格敏感度较低,更注重品质和体验,那么积分价值可以相对设置得高一些,积分兑换的商品也应偏向高品质、高价值的产品,以匹配用户的消费层次和期望。反之,对于定位中低端市场、价格敏感型用户较多的企业,积分价值可适当降低,提供更多性价比高、实用性强的积分兑换商品,以吸引用户积极参与积分活动。
 
 
 
一套系统全搞定
  • 商家管理
  • 商品管理
  • 订单管理
  • 会员管理
  • 营销中心
  • 供应链入驻
  • 财务管理
  • 支付分账
  • 商城直播
免费试用
更多产品任你选
B2B2C多用户商城系统

类天猫&京东模式系统

了解更多
B2B2B电商交易系统

全渠道订货/采购及经销商管
理数字化系统

了解更多
S2B2B电商交易系统

上下游资源整合数字化解决方

了解更多
企业集采商城系统

中大型企业数字化采购与交易
系统

了解更多
员工福利商城系统

集福利管理、发放于一体的员
工福利商城

了解更多

电话咨询 微信咨询 0元开店